About this program

The Occupational Endorsement Certificate offered by the University of Alaska Anchorage (UAA) is designed to provide students with specific skills and knowledge needed in specialized fields. This program targets those who are looking to advance their technical abilities or enhance their employability in various industries. The curriculum is crafted to focus on practical applications, ensuring that students complete the program with hands-on experience in their chosen area of study.

Students can expect a flexible program structure that includes a combination of coursework and practical training. Classes may encompass essential topics such as occupational safety, industry standards, and skill-specific training that align with current labor market demands. Moreover, the program may include opportunities for certifications that further bolster a student’s qualifications.

Through this course, students will gain vital skills such as critical thinking, problem-solving, and effective communication, all of which are essential in a professional environment. Studying in Alaska offers unique advantages, including the opportunity to learn from industry professionals in a state known for its diverse economic activities such as tourism, healthcare, and resource management.

Entry requirements

Applicants to the Occupational Endorsement Certificate should typically have a high school diploma or an equivalent qualification. Some programs may require relevant work experience or a foundational understanding of the specific field they wish to pursue.

English:

International students are generally expected to have proficiency in English, typically demonstrated by an IELTS score of 6.0 or a TOEFL score of 79. It is advisable for students to check with the university for specific language requirements related to their program.

International students:

International students interested in enrolling must ensure they meet the visa requirements for their study period in the United States. This includes having a valid passport, proof of financial support, and acceptance into a program at the University of Alaska Anchorage. It is highly recommended to verify the latest visa and documentation requirements from official sources before applying.
